Tashkent in February (2026)
Verdict: Go with caveats
February is an okay time to visit Tashkent, with some trade-offs. Cold, damp, temperatures around 8°C/-1°C. The upside: low prices and low crowds.

February vs the best time to visit Tashkent
The best months to visit Tashkent are April, May, September, October. February sits outside peak season, which often means better value and thinner crowds.

Tashkent Metro
A Soviet-era metro system famous for its ornately decorated stations, each themed like an underground palace.
Chorsu Bazaar
A vast domed bazaar selling spices, bread, meat, and produce, one of the oldest markets in Central Asia.
Hazrati Imam Complex
A religious complex holding one of the world's oldest Qurans, alongside mosques and madrassas.
Amir Timur Square
A central park with an equestrian statue of Timur, ringed by Soviet and Timurid-influenced architecture.
Applied Arts Museum
A museum housed in a lavishly tiled 19th-century mansion, displaying Uzbek ceramics, textiles, and woodwork.
Navoi Theatre
A grand opera and ballet theatre built partly by Japanese POWs after WWII, still hosting performances.
